To appreciate the current revolution, one must understand the historical context of ageism in entertainment. In classical Hollywood, the trajectory for female stars was notoriously brief. Actresses frequently transitioned from romantic leads to maternal figures, or disappeared from the screen entirely, by their late 30s. This stood in stark contrast to their male peers, who routinely played romantic leads well into their 60s.
For decades, the "expiration date" for women in Hollywood was an open secret. Actresses often found their scripts thinning and their roles relegated to "the mother" or "the eccentric aunt" the moment they hit forty. However, we are currently witnessing a seismic shift. Mature women are no longer just supporting characters in the stories of younger leads; they are the architects, the powerhouses, and the box-office draws of a new cinematic era. When users attempt to download a compiled file like a "Part 1-6 Movie" from unverified sources, they run the risk of downloading a Trojan horse. While the file extension may look like a video container (e.g., .mp4 or .mkv ), it may actually hide an executable script. In worst-case scenarios, uploaders use double-extension tactics (such as filename.mp4.exe ) to trick users into running malicious payloads that install infostealers, keystroke loggers, or remote access trojans (RATs). 3.
